fix generate names in options
This commit is contained in:
parent
49829dac92
commit
323ff29aab
@ -30,6 +30,7 @@ const entityFakeData: {
|
||||
name: 'Account10101010',
|
||||
},
|
||||
{
|
||||
name: 'Account2525252346346',
|
||||
accountid: '123123123123',
|
||||
evo_account_type: 100000001,
|
||||
statecode: 0,
|
||||
|
||||
@ -5,10 +5,13 @@ export function objectToOption(obj, entityName) {
|
||||
console.warn(`Warning: ${entityName} not found in propsMap!`);
|
||||
return obj;
|
||||
}
|
||||
|
||||
const name = obj[propsMap[entityName]['name']] || obj['name'];
|
||||
const value = obj[propsMap[entityName]['value']];
|
||||
const optionatedObject = {
|
||||
...obj,
|
||||
name: obj[propsMap[entityName]['name']] || `Unknown ${entityName}`,
|
||||
value: obj[propsMap[entityName]['value']],
|
||||
name,
|
||||
value,
|
||||
};
|
||||
return optionatedObject;
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user